Which days have the lowest hotel rates?
Average hotel price on Friday is around $190.
In Flagler Beach, hotel prices start the week at around $100 on Tuesday, lower than Monday's average just over $140. Prices rise significantly on Friday to about $190, with weekend rates slightly decreasing to around $170 on Saturday and $110 on Sunday.
Which month has the best hotel rates?
Lowest price around $100 in September; highest price just over $250 in February.
In Flagler Beach, hotel prices show significant variation throughout the year. The lowest average price occurs in September, around $100, while February sees the highest prices, estimated at just over $250. Overall, prices are generally moderate to high, with some seasonal fluctuations.
How far in advance should I book?
Advance bookings in Flagler Beach often exceed same-day rates, which are around $130–$150.
In Flagler Beach, hotel prices generally rise as the check-in date approaches, particularly after the three-week mark when many top hotels are fully booked. While lower-quality hotels may decrease prices last minute, rates for advance bookings often exceed same-day price levels, which can be around $130–$150.
How much do hotels cost by star rating?
The most popular hotel category in Flagler Beach is 2* at around $136.
In Flagler Beach, the distribution of hotels by star rating shows a clear trend of increasing prices with higher ratings. Two-star hotels are priced at around $136, while three-star options rise to about $208, illustrating a noticeable price jump between these categories.

Top Tips
- Book Flagler Beach hotels 45-60 days in advance during January-April to access rates 15-25% lower than last-minute prices. Rates on leading hotel platforms typically rise within 30 days of arrival, while booking earlier may trigger stricter cancellation fees. Confirm the cancellation window before payment for added flexibility.
- Save up to $15 daily by parking at city lots for $15 rather than using apps like ParkMobile, which add a 75% convenience fee. City-operated lots are centrally located within a 10-minute walk of most hotels on A1A.
- Motels along A1A between South 10th and 14th Streets are up to 30% quieter than those downtown, thanks to fewer bars and less foot traffic. Many provide sound-dampening windows; request this feature when booking if noise is a concern.
- Check for standby generators when selecting hotels, as only 12 of 48 oceanfront motels offer backup power. Properties without generators are prone to outages and loss of air conditioning when temperatures exceed 90°F during summer storms.
- Flagler Beach hotels and rentals cannot charge resort fees under local city code, unlike in Daytona or Miami. Report any added mandatory fees during booking as a violation to help enforce local regulations.
- Accessible room options are limited - only 7 motels (15%) provide roll-in showers or ADA layouts. Properties built before 2005 rarely updated for accessibility; request accessible amenities at booking and check the Florida Department of Highway Safety and Motor Vehicles lodging registry for options.
- For higher upload speeds, use free municipal Wi-Fi at City Hall or the Library, which offer 18-22 Mbps upload compared to hotel Wi-Fi averaging 8-12 Mbps. Both locations provide step-free entrances and are open to the public.
- Restaurants typically do not serve tap water, but tap water in Flagler Beach meets EPA standards and is tested for PFAS. Bring a reusable bottle to avoid a 400% markup on bottled water in diners and help reduce single-use plastic waste.
- Avoid Dynamic Currency Conversion (DCC) when paying in USD, as some bed and breakfasts may add a 3.5% foreign card surcharge. Insist on charges in local currency; Square terminals at most hotels rarely apply fees.
- Exercise caution south of South 17th Street after 8 PM due to limited lighting and crime rates 2.3 times higher than the city average. Stick to well-lit, central hotel areas with maintained sidewalk access.
- Choose hotels certified for sea turtle lighting, as nine motels comply with Florida Fish and Wildlife guidelines to reduce beach light pollution and protect nesting turtles. Request certificate details if sea turtle conservation is a priority.
- Arrive after 4 PM to cut check-in wait time by up to 12 minutes; over 70% of guests check in between 11 AM and 2 PM, resulting in average waits of 18 minutes. For expedited check-in, request digital check-in if available at your property.
